Yep, our kids used to nap but now we couldn't get them out of the parks if we tried. We tend to not be morning people so, while we miss the advantage of making the rope drop, we end up doing just fine getting to the parks a little later and staying until close. Mixing up some meals and more relaxing entertainment where they can sit for a while (parades, Great Moments w/ Mr. Lincoln, etc.) seems to help as well.Everyone is different with regards to naps when young.
